Discover The Ideal Time To Visit Johannesburg: Essential Guide

The best time to visit Johannesburg is during the spring and autumn months of September to November and March to May respectively. Johannesburg, also known as the City of Gold, is a vibrant and cosmopolitan city in South Africa that offers a unique blend of history, culture, and natural beauty. With its diverse attractions and pleasant climate, it beckons travelers to explore its wonders throughout the year. However, to make the most of your visit, it is crucial to plan your trip during the optimal time when the weather is mild and enjoyable. Spring and autumn in Johannesburg offer pleasant temperatures, lower chances of rainfall, and fewer crowds, allowing visitors to fully immerse themselves in the city’s offerings. During these seasons, you can indulge in outdoor activities, visit the city’s renowned parks and gardens, explore its fascinating historical sites, and enjoy the vibrant local events and festivals. So, pack your bags and get ready for an unforgettable experience in Johannesburg during these wonderful seasons!

Discover the Ideal Time to Visit Johannesburg: Essential Guide

Best Time to Visit Johannesburg

Johannesburg, often referred to as Jo’burg or Jozi, is a vibrant city with a rich history and a wide range of attractions. If you’re planning a trip to this bustling metropolis, it’s important to consider the best time to visit to make the most of your experience. The weather, festivals, and events in Johannesburg vary throughout the year, and finding the perfect time to explore the city will ensure a memorable and enjoyable trip. In this article, we will take an in-depth look at the best time to visit Johannesburg to help you plan your itinerary effectively.

Spring (September to November)

Spring in Johannesburg is a delightful time to visit, as the city comes alive with beautiful blooms and pleasant temperatures. With average temperatures ranging between 15°C (59°F) and 25°C (77°F), it’s the perfect season to explore the city’s outdoor attractions. The parks and botanical gardens are in full bloom, creating a picturesque setting for nature enthusiasts. Additionally, this season is less crowded, allowing you to enjoy the city’s attractions without the hustle and bustle of peak tourist season.

Summer (December to February)

Johannesburg experiences its summer season from December to February, with temperatures reaching highs of up to 30°C (86°F) or even higher. While this may seem hot, it’s a great time to visit if you enjoy warm weather and want to take advantage of the city’s outdoor activities. The summer months are characterized by afternoon thunderstorms, which provide relief from the heat and add an exciting element to your visit. It’s important to pack sunscreen, hats, and light clothing to stay comfortable during this season.

Autumn (March to May)

Autumn in Johannesburg is a pleasant and mild season, with temperatures ranging from 12°C (54°F) to 24°C (75°F). The city is painted in hues of orange and yellow as the leaves change, creating a picturesque backdrop for exploring the parks and gardens. Autumn is also an excellent time to visit if you’re interested in cultural events and festivals. The city hosts various music and arts festivals during this time, allowing visitors to immerse themselves in the vibrant local culture.

Winter (June to August)

Winter in Johannesburg is relatively mild compared to other parts of the country, with temperatures averaging between 5°C (41°F) and 20°C (68°F). While the weather may be cooler, the city still offers plenty of indoor attractions to explore. Museums, art galleries, and shopping malls provide a cozy retreat from the chillier temperatures. Additionally, winter is the low season for tourism in Johannesburg, meaning you can enjoy discounted rates on accommodation and fewer crowds at popular tourist sites.

Considerations for Choosing the Best Time to Visit

When deciding on the best time to visit Johannesburg, it’s important to consider your personal preferences and interests. Here are some additional factors to keep in mind:


Traveling during the low season (winter) can often result in more affordable accommodations and flight prices, allowing you to save money on your trip.

Events and Festivals:

If you’re interested in attending specific events or festivals, research the dates and plan your visit accordingly. Johannesburg hosts a variety of cultural, music, and food festivals throughout the year.

Wildlife Viewing:

If you’re planning a safari or wildlife-focused trip, consider the best time for wildlife viewing in nearby reserves and national parks. Some animals may be more active or easier to spot during certain seasons.

Outdoor Activities:

If you plan on engaging in outdoor activities such as hiking or exploring nature reserves, consider the weather conditions during different seasons to ensure an enjoyable and comfortable experience.

Cultural Experiences:

Johannesburg is a diverse city with a rich cultural heritage. Research and plan your visit around cultural experiences that interest you, such as visiting historical landmarks, museums, or local markets.

In conclusion, the best time to visit Johannesburg depends on your preferences and interests. Spring and autumn offer pleasant temperatures and vibrant natural beauty, while summer provides warm weather and exciting thunderstorms. Winter offers discounted rates and fewer crowds, making it an ideal time for budget travelers. Consider the factors mentioned above and plan your trip accordingly to make the most of your visit to Johannesburg.

Best Time To Visit or Travel to Johannesburg, South Africa

Frequently Asked Questions

When is the best time to visit Johannesburg?

The best time to visit Johannesburg is during the months of May to September, which is considered the winter season. During this time, the city experiences a mild and dry climate, making it ideal for outdoor activities and sightseeing. The temperatures are pleasant, ranging from around 10°C (50°F) in the mornings and evenings to around 20°C (68°F) during the day.

What is the weather like in Johannesburg during the summer months?

During the summer months of October to April, Johannesburg experiences a hot and rainy season. Temperatures can soar up to 30°C (86°F) and higher, with occasional thunderstorms in the afternoon. The humidity levels are also higher during this time, making it less comfortable for outdoor activities. However, if you don’t mind the heat and occasional rain showers, you can still enjoy your visit to Johannesburg during this time.

Does Johannesburg experience any extreme weather conditions?

Johannesburg does not typically experience extreme weather conditions such as hurricanes, tornadoes, or severe winter storms. However, it is known for its high altitude, which makes the temperatures cooler compared to other parts of South Africa. It is always a good idea to check the weather forecast before your visit and pack accordingly, especially during the winter months when temperatures can drop significantly at night.

Are there any major events or festivals taking place during specific times of the year in Johannesburg?

Yes, Johannesburg hosts several major events and festivals throughout the year. In February, the city comes alive with the Joburg Art Fair, showcasing contemporary African art. In April, the Rand Show takes place and offers a variety of entertainment, exhibitions, and food stalls. The Joy of Jazz Festival, held in September, attracts renowned local and international jazz artists. Additionally, there are cultural events, music concerts, and sporting events taking place year-round, so it is worth checking the event calendar before planning your visit.

Is it advisable to visit Johannesburg during the holiday season?

The holiday season, particularly December and January, is a popular time for tourists to visit Johannesburg due to the school holidays. However, it is also the rainy season, and the city can get crowded during this time. If you don’t mind the occasional rain showers and the crowds, visiting Johannesburg during the holiday season can still be enjoyable. It is recommended to book accommodation and attractions in advance to secure your spot and make the most of your visit.

Final Thoughts

The best time to visit Johannesburg is during the dry winter months of May to September. This period offers pleasant weather, with mild temperatures and minimal rainfall, making it ideal for outdoor activities and exploring the city’s attractions. The cityscape comes alive with vibrant festivals, cultural events, and music concerts during this time, adding an extra charm to your visit. Additionally, the winter months also coincide with the low tourist season, which means you can enjoy discounted rates and fewer crowds. So, if you’re planning a trip to Johannesburg, consider visiting during the colder months for the best experience.

Leave a Comment